Integrated Clinical Research was founded in 2004. Drs Patel and Lee believe in the advancement of retina research to preserve the vision of individuals with potential visual loss. There have been many studies conducted that have saved the vision of individuals that would have not received the treatments otherwise.

Current studies include Wet and Dry Macular Degeneration, Central and Branch Retinal Vein Occlusions, Diabetic Macular Edema, and Uveitis.

The research team takes pride in their work and devotes hours to ensure that patients have access to the most advanced studies and state of the art equipment. They have attended many research seminars around the country to learn more about the newest advancements. Currently they are the top enroller in two Eyetech trials and in the top percentage for vein occlusions and AMD trials. Their motto is, "To Provide Better Patient Care Through Science and Research."
